The Llangyfelach registers would be with the West Glamorgan Archive Service. However at that time, there would be little more in the register than the information you already have (aside from witnesses most likely) - as it's pre-1837, no father's names would be present unless they were the witnesses.
They can certainly provide a copy of the entry, which would be part of their minimum £5 photocopy charge.
